Abstract
The present invention proposes a kind of burglar mesh escape window device, including fixed window body, and fixed window body is provided with dodge gate and locking hole, connected between dodge gate and fixed window body by hinge rotating shaft;The fixed window body is provided with unlocking unit, and the dodge gate is provided with dodge gate front apron;The upper and lower ends of unlocking unit are equipped with bearing, it is connected with fixed window body by bolt, and dodge gate front apron is connected by hinge rotating shaft with dodge gate.Apparatus structure design is simple, easily fabricated installation, and good reliability is safe, unlatching, locking extremely convenient;Password unlocking unit easily leaves the vestige of decryption unlike conventional combination lock on numerical key or roller(Such as refer to trace, sweat stain), greatly improve its anti-theft.

Background technology
At present, the method for anti-theft net escape is solved in actual life two kinds, Yi Zhongshi mostly:Install letter additional on anti-theft net
Easy radial type escape window, is then pinned with one or more common padlocks, and the quantity locked in this method crosses anti-theft net at least
Security will be reduced, and the quantity of lock, which is crossed, at most opens inconvenience, and common lock all needs to be opened with key in addition, and key is not easy to management,
If lacking wherein one key, escape window just can not be opened, so as to delay escape opportunity.It is another to be:Installed additional on anti-theft net
Escape window, then installs conventional combination lock additional on escape window, when this method is opened, and has easily been left on numerical key or digital roller
Beneficial to the vestige of decryption(Such as refer to trace, sweat stain), anti-theft is bad;In addition, there is similar ask with first method in this method
Topic, that is, the quantity locked can influence the security of anti-theft net and open conveniency.

The application method of the present invention:
Password is set:Dodge gate front apron is opened with key first, password setting is carried out to escape window, i.e., is unlocked to each
Unit carries out password setting, so as to form a unlocking cipher numeral combination;Then, locking front apron, you can enable the device.
Open:The screw rod on each unlocking unit is rotated in order, will be moved to scale swivel nut set
Password position;Then handle is rotated down 90 degree, all locked latches is exited to the locking hole of fixed window body, opened all
Lock unit password back to zero, you can rotate the unlatching that dodge gate realizes escape window.
Locking:Dodge gate is rotated to locked position, handle is then rotated up 90 degree, now all locked latches exist
Rise in the presence of camshaft overhead cam in the locking hole of insertion fixed window body, while the cylindrical core inside all unlocking units
Locked position is automatically reset under the action of the spring, so as to realize the locking of escape window.
The device use principle:
Its unlocking principle is:It is for linear motion by the rotation forces band scale swivel nut of screw rod(Swivel nut is fixed with scale
Connect as one), so that the cylindrical core for promoting it internal is moved to open position(The password position of setting), you can realization is pulled
90 degree of fixed handle, so as to drive camshaft to rotate, the rotation of cam drives locked latch to move down, and removes the endoporus of fixed window body,
The unlatching of dodge gate can be achieved.Due to need to will after all unlocking units unlock simultaneously, could realize the rotation of rotary shaft so as to
Realize and unlock, i.e., be " linkage " unlocking principle herein(Dodge gate front apron is provided with through hole and scale mark, is unlocked for observing
The shift position with scale swivel nut inside unit, for convenience of observing, scale front end can be coated with reflectorized material).
Password force back to zero module operation principle be:After each unlocking unit password is inputted, the rotation of rotary shaft is realized,
Locked latch is set to exit the internal holes of fixed window body;Now, the password of unlocking unit forces back to zero module also to generate motion, i.e.,
Lifting top rod is driven to move upwards while band scale swivel nut is moved up inside each unlocking unit, so that rotating shaft latch is horizontal
To heading into the left in the hole on fixed window body, now dodge gate, which is stuck, to open;, will only by reversely rotating screw rod
All unlocking unit password back to zeros, will return to initial position with scale swivel nut and the lifting top rod fitted therewith(Lowest order
Put), and rotating shaft latch returns to original position under spring tension effect, now the latch at the top of it is exited from the hole of fixed window body,
Unlatching is rotated down so as to realize dodge gate(To prevent password leakage, the ad hoc meter module after escape window is opened).So do
It can also ensure that all springs in the device return to reset condition under a stretching force, so as to extend its service life.
